Assessment policies, special contents.
Every policy issued on the assessment plan, and the form of any application for
such a policy to be signed by the applicant, shall have conspicuously printed
near the top of the face thereof in boldfaced type of a size not smaller than
used for any caption in the policy or application, as applicable, the words The
policyholder is subject to assessment by the company or such other words as
the Director of the Department of Consumer and Business Services may require. [Formerly
743.066]
